引言
随着区块链技术的迅速发展,各类基于区块链的应用程序(DApps)应运而生。然而,对于用户而言,使用这些应用的过程常常比较繁琐,尤其是在身份验证和授权方面。在这样的背景下,TPWallet的静默授权技术提供了一种解决方案,旨在提升用户体验。本文将深入探讨TPWallet静默授权的工作机制、优势以及应用场景,并回答一系列相关问题。
TPWallet静默授权的工作机制
TPWallet静默授权是指在不需要用户显式同意或者频繁交互的情况下,自动完成身份验证和权限确认的过程。传统的区块链授权方式通常涉及到用户多次输入密码、签名交易等步骤,造成了用户操作的复杂性。而静默授权通过智能合约和加密技术,允许用户在首次授权后,后续操作能够自动进行,从而提升了操作的流畅性。
具体来说,静默授权利用了Token的存储机制。当用户首次使用TPWallet进行授权时,用户将其公钥发送至DApp,DApp会生成一个Token并存储在TPWallet中。当用户再次访问相同的DApp时,TPWallet会自动识别该Token的有效性并直接给予访问权限,无需再次输入密码或进行其他操作。这一机制确保了用户的隐私和安全,同时降低了操作复杂度。
TPWallet静默授权的优势
在区块链领域,用户体验往往成为制约技术普及的重要因素。TPWallet静默授权的优势主要体现在以下几个方面:
1. 提升用户体验
通过减少用户的交互次数,静默授权使得DApp的使用更加顺畅。用户无须频繁输入授权信息,极大提升了应用的使用效率。用户只需在首次使用时进行一次授权,就可以在后续时间内不间断地享受服务。
2. 增强安全性
静默授权依赖于Token的有效性来控制访问,用户的敏感信息如私钥始终保留在钱包中而未被泄漏。此外,动态生成的Token有效期限制进一步降低了被攻击的风险,极大增强了安全性。
3. 提高开发者效率
开发者在构建DApp时,可以通过集成TPWallet静默授权接口,减少用户身份验证和权限管理的代码量,从而加快开发效率和减少潜在的错误。
4. 扩展应用场景
静默授权不仅适用于金融类DApp,同样可以在游戏、社交等领域中推广使用,使得2C业务能够更加顺畅地与用户互动。
TPWallet静默授权的应用场景
TPWallet静默授权的应用场景广泛,涵盖了多个行业和领域,主要包括:
1. 去中心化金融(DeFi)
在去中心化金融领域,用户通常需要频繁地进行授权操作,如交易签名和流动性提供。通过TPWallet的静默授权,用户可以在初次授权后,轻松进入Liquidity Mining等活动,节省操作时间与精力。
2. NFT交易市场
在NFT市场,用户需要频繁购买、出售和转让资产。静默授权可以在用户首次登录NFT平台后记住用户期望的行为并自动处理交易,提升操控体验。
3. 游戏应用
游戏用户通常需要快速响应和频繁操作,静默授权能为游戏提供无缝的交互体验,避免因授权步骤繁琐而流失玩家。
4. 社交平台
在区块链社交平台中,用户的隐私和个人信息保护尤为重要。静默授权确保用户无需频繁分享私钥,从而可以更安全地享受社交体验。
相关问题探讨
在此,我们将探讨一些与TPWallet静默授权相关的问题,以帮助用户更好地理解这一技术。
1. 使用TPWallet的安全性如何保障?
TPWallet通过多重加密技术和智能合约机制来保障用户的安全性。这种设计确保所有敏感信息的置于本地设备中,在不需要用户再次授权的情况下,动态生成的Token能有效控制对DApp的访问权限。
2. 静默授权如何影响用户的隐私?
静默授权技术强调尊重用户隐私,它的设计使得敏感信息如私钥不会被第三方DApp获取。这种“保持在本地”的策略有效减小了用户数据泄露的风险。
3. 如何处理静默授权的Token失效问题?
为了应对Token失效,TPWallet通常设定Token的生命周期,以确保其在一定时间内有效。若Token失效,用户只需重新进行一次简单操作即可生成新的Token,确保使用的连续性。
4. 生产环境中如何推广静默授权?
在生产环境中,开发者可以通过简洁的API接口将TPWallet静默授权集成到各类DApp中,从而提高用户的接受度和体验。同时,可以通过用户教育和推广活动,增强用户对技术的认知与理解。
5. 静默授权的技术实现难度大吗?
TPWallet的静默授权被设计为易于集成,开发者只需根据文档简单配置,大多数情况下不会遇到过多的技术难题。同时,TPWallet社区也可以为技术难点提供支持。
6. TPWallet静默授权对未来区块链应用的影响?
随着静默授权的推广,未来区块链应用可能会更加专注于用户体验,从而吸引更多的普通用户参与至区块链生态。这可能会导致区块链应用场景的进一步扩展,使其无缝融入用户的日常生活中。
结论
TPWallet静默授权技术正在技术和应用领域成为提升用户体验的重要桥梁。它不仅简化了用户授权的复杂流程,也为开发者减轻了开发压力。随着技术的不断进步和应用范围的扩展,我们预计这一技术将在未来发挥更加重要的作用,助力更多的用户走进区块链的世界。